Training that produces marketable job skills

At Taller San Jose, students train for 16 weeks in medical, construction, and office careers, learning trade fundamentals, like terminology and technical skills. Customer service, safety, professionalism, and other business skills are woven into the curriculum.

Graduates are typically hired as:

  • Admitting clerks or medical assistants
  • Administrative assistants, office clerks, customer service representatives, or data entry specialists
  • Framers, drywall hangers, roofers, plumbing or electrical interns

Training that simulates the workforce

Before acceptance into their training program, candidates must:  

  • Possess right to work documents
  • Pass a drug screen
  • Pass an initial interview

Throughout their 16 weeks of training, students must:

  • Comply with uniform standards
  • Be present daily and on time

Students that do not meet these expectations and requirements are dropped from the program.

Training that promotes professional growth

Students participate in ongoing workshops that address key issues, like:

  • Time management
  • Dressing for success
  • Interpersonal communications
  • Financial literacy
  • Goal setting

Job developers provide coaching on:

  • Resume writing
  • Interviewing skills
  • Confidence building
  • Job retention support
